You statement was "Said buy a guy who doesn't own cattle" which clearly implies that my opinion is not to be trusted because I don't own cattle. If you had said cows, I would have agreed that I don't own cows.

So it seems that in your eyes I have no credibility because I don't own cows. Based on your logic a doctor can't treat cancer unless he has cancer himself. I work full time in the beef cattle industry and I have worked with cattle producers and feeders for over 30 years. My income depends entirely on providing reliable service and solid advice to the feeders and producers I work with - if I fail at that, I starve.

I never said you should be happy about anything, there is plenty I am not happy about but I try to focus on what I can actually change. All I did was try to review the numbers, which are available to anyone through the USDA. In my opinion those numbers support the need to import lean trimmings to meet consumer demand for ground beef, and they support the opinion that the checkoff is working. If you disagree, it doesn't bother me. If you want more oversight on the Checkoff dollars, you've got my support.
